WIRE โ Jeff Bezos' famous two-pizza rule for team size is now being questioned in the AI era. David Pan believes artificial intelligence tools allow for even smaller and more efficient engineering teams. This idea has sparked debate online, with some suggesting new metaphors for team size. However, others still support the original two-pizza principle for team management. Meanwhile, SpaceX recently acquired an AI coding startup named Cursor for sixty billion dollars.
